Ok what is the currennt status of the ear deployment in the latest head? I am using a hacked version of cactus where I replaced Class.forName() with Thread.currentThread.getContextClassLoader().loadClass(). My ear looks like
0 Tue Feb 26 17:58:22 EST 2002 META-INF/ 45 Tue Feb 26 17:58:22 EST 2002 META-INF/MANIFEST.MF 228627 Tue Feb 26 17:58:22 EST 2002 cadexTest.war 274 Thu Jan 24 16:22:42 EST 2002 META-INF/application.xml The war looks like 0 Tue Feb 26 17:58:22 EST 2002 META-INF/ 45 Tue Feb 26 17:58:22 EST 2002 META-INF/MANIFEST.MF 0 Tue Feb 26 17:58:22 EST 2002 WEB-INF/ 164 Fri Jan 25 10:14:28 EST 2002 WEB-INF/jboss-web.xml 0 Tue Feb 26 17:58:22 EST 2002 WEB-INF/lib/ 117522 Thu Jan 03 16:12:36 EST 2002 WEB-INF/lib/junit.jar 71832 Tue Feb 26 17:58:12 EST 2002 WEB-INF/lib/cactus.jar 38464 Tue Feb 26 09:14:02 EST 2002 WEB-INF/lib/cadex-client.jar 28510 Tue Feb 26 16:42:16 EST 2002 WEB-INF/lib/cadex-test.jar 1750 Wed Feb 20 13:45:02 EST 2002 WEB-INF/lib/candata_test_util.jar 506 Thu Jan 24 15:21:14 EST 2002 WEB-INF/web.xml Now when I go to run this thing I get ( ServletTestCase is in cactus.jar) [junit] org/apache/cactus/ServletTestCase [junit] java.lang.NoClassDefFoundError: org/apache/cactus/ServletTestCase [junit] at java.lang.ClassLoader.defineClass0(Native Method) [junit] at java.lang.ClassLoader.defineClass(ClassLoader.java:493) [junit] at java.security.SecureClassLoader.defineClass(SecureClassLoader .java:111) [junit] at java.net.URLClassLoader.defineClass(URLClassLoader.java:248) [junit] at java.net.URLClassLoader.access$100(URLClassLoader.java:56) [junit] at java.net.URLClassLoader$1.run(URLClassLoader.java:195) [junit] at java.security.AccessController.doPrivileged(Native Method) [junit] at java.net.URLClassLoader.findClass(URLClassLoader.java:188) [junit] at java.lang.ClassLoader.loadClass(ClassLoader.java:299) [junit] at org.jboss.system.UnifiedClassLoader.loadClassLocally(UnifiedC lassLoader.java:94) [junit] at org.jboss.system.ServiceLibraries.loadClass(ServiceLibraries. java:370) [junit] at org.jboss.system.UnifiedClassLoader.loadClass(UnifiedClassLoa der.java:85) [junit] at java.lang.ClassLoader.loadClass(ClassLoader.java:255) [junit] at java.lang.ClassLoader.loadClassInternal(ClassLoader.java:315) [junit] at java.lang.ClassLoader.defineClass0(Native Method) [junit] at java.lang.ClassLoader.defineClass(ClassLoader.java:493) [junit] at java.security.SecureClassLoader.defineClass(SecureClassLoader .java:111) [junit] at java.net.URLClassLoader.defineClass(URLClassLoader.java:248) [junit] at java.net.URLClassLoader.access$100(URLClassLoader.java:56) [junit] at java.net.URLClassLoader$1.run(URLClassLoader.java:195) [junit] at java.security.AccessController.doPrivileged(Native Method) [junit] at java.net.URLClassLoader.findClass(URLClassLoader.java:188) [junit] at java.lang.ClassLoader.loadClass(ClassLoader.java:299) [junit] at org.jboss.system.UnifiedClassLoader.loadClassLocally(UnifiedC lassLoader.java:94) [junit] at org.jboss.system.ServiceLibraries.loadClass(ServiceLibraries. java:370) [junit] at org.jboss.system.MBeanClassLoader.loadClass(MBeanClassLoader. java:83) [junit] at java.lang.ClassLoader.loadClass(ClassLoader.java:292) [junit] at java.net.FactoryURLClassLoader.loadClass(URLClassLoader.java: 553) [junit] at java.lang.ClassLoader.loadClass(ClassLoader.java:255) [junit] at org.mortbay.http.ContextLoader.loadClass(ContextLoader.java:2 10) [junit] at org.mortbay.http.ContextLoader.loadClass(ContextLoader.java:1 94) [junit] at org.apache.cactus.server.AbstractTestCaller.getTestClassClass (AbstractTestCaller.java:168) [junit] at org.apache.cactus.server.AbstractTestCaller.getTestClassInsta nce(AbstractTestCaller.java:143) [junit] at org.apache.cactus.server.AbstractTestCaller.doTest(AbstractTe stCaller.java:38) [junit] at org.apache.cactus.server.AbstractTestController.handleRequest (AbstractTestController.java:122) [junit] at org.apache.cactus.server.ServletTestRedirector.doPost(Servlet TestRedirector.java:134) [junit] at javax.servlet.http.HttpServlet.service(HttpServlet.java:760) [junit] at javax.servlet.http.HttpServlet.service(HttpServlet.java:853) [junit] at org.mortbay.jetty.servlet.ServletHolder.handle(ServletHolder. java:326) [junit] at org.mortbay.jetty.servlet.ServletHandler.handle(ServletHandle r.java:570) [junit] at org.mortbay.http.HttpContext.handle(HttpContext.java:1352) [junit] at org.mortbay.http.HttpContext.handle(HttpContext.java:1306) [junit] at org.mortbay.http.HttpServer.service(HttpServer.java:743) [junit] at org.mortbay.http.HttpConnection.service(HttpConnection.java:7 48) [junit] at org.mortbay.http.HttpConnection.handleNext(HttpConnection.jav a:921) [junit] at org.mortbay.http.HttpConnection.handle(HttpConnection.java:76 3) [junit] at org.mortbay.http.SocketListener.handleConnection(SocketListen er.java:145) [junit] at org.mortbay.util.ThreadedServer.handle(ThreadedServer.java:28 7) [junit] at org.mortbay.util.ThreadPool$JobRunner.run(ThreadPool.java:715 ) [junit] at java.lang.Thread.run(Thread.java:484) _______________________________________________ Jboss-development mailing list [EMAIL PROTECTED] https://lists.sourceforge.net/lists/listinfo/jboss-development